Subject[PATCH 09/12] futex: add wake_data to struct futex_q
Date
With handling multiple futex_q for waitv, we cannot easily go from the
futex_q to data related to that request or queue. Add a wake_data
argument that belongs to the wake handler assigned.

Signed-off-by: Jens Axboe <axboe@kernel.dk>
---
kernel/futex/futex.h | 2 ++
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+)

diff --git a/kernel/futex/futex.h b/kernel/futex/futex.h
index e04c74a34832..4633c99ea4b6 100644
--- a/kernel/futex/futex.h
+++ b/kernel/futex/futex.h
@@ -146,6 +146,7 @@ typedef void (futex_wake_fn)(struct wake_q_head *wake_q, struct futex_q *q);
* @task: the task waiting on the futex
* @lock_ptr: the hash bucket lock
* @wake: the wake handler for this queue
+ * @wake_data: data associated with the wake handler
* @key: the key the futex is hashed on
* @pi_state: optional priority inheritance state
* @rt_waiter: rt_waiter storage for use with requeue_pi
@@ -171,6 +172,7 @@ struct futex_q {
struct task_struct *task;
spinlock_t *lock_ptr;
futex_wake_fn *wake;
+ void *wake_data;
union futex_key key;
struct futex_pi_state *pi_state;
struct rt_mutex_waiter *rt_waiter;
